Glorification and the Life of Faith by Ashley Cocksworth
Two renowned theologians address the key soteriological theme of glorification, showing students how to integrate theology into the life of faith and how the practices of Christian worship influence theological thinking.
Ashley Cocksworth (PhD, University of Cambridge) is senior lecturer in theology and practice at the University of Roehampton, England. His books include Karl Barth on Prayer and Prayer: A Guide for the Perplexed.
David F. Ford (PhD, University of Cambridge) is Regius Professor of Divinity Emeritus at the University of Cambridge, England, and a Fellow of Selwyn College. His publications include The Shape of Living and The Gospel of John: A Theological Commentary.
